Barber’s newest book, Violin Fingerboard Geography, Volume 1, explores the fundamentals of finger patterns, note-finger-staff association, intervals, theory, shifting, double-stops and chords. Every student can play with excellent intonation, using a combination of aural, visual and tactile senses. From beginning to advanced literature, teachers will learn to take the guesswork out of teaching students to play in tune!

Playing Mozart in Suzuki Volume 10 with an accomplished spiccato begins in Volume 1! Beginning with the basics of a relaxed, flexible bow hold in Volume 1 and the introduction of a loose detaché in Volume 2, teachers will learn the basics of the spiccato stroke and its variants – collé, piqué, ricochet, sautille and saltando – for violinists and violists. Using the Suzuki literature (including Bohm Perpetual Motion in Revised Suzuki Violin, Volume 4) and supplementary pieces, we will explore these assorted techniques, learning how introduce them to students in the early books and continue their effective development through the repertoire.
